Asteghik Hacobian, MD, MA, FIPP, DABIPP, is a double board-certified physician who specializes in interventional pain medicine. Dr. Hacobian provides exceptional pain management services for men and women at the Rye and Plaistow, New Hampshire offices of Interventional Spine Medicine.
Dr. Hacobian obtained an undergraduate degree in biology with honors from Boston University in Massachusetts, where she remained to study for a master’s degree in vascular physiology. In 1990, Dr. Hacobian received her medical degree from Boston University. She went on to complete her internship in internal medicine at Weill Cornell Medical College and Memorial Sloan Kettering Hospital in New York City.
Dr. Hacobian completed her residency in anesthesia and critical care at the Harvard Medical School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center in Boston, Massachusetts, in 1995. She then undertook fellowship training in pain management at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center and Massachusetts General Hospital in Boston. Dr. Hacobian is board-certified in pain management and anesthesiology by the American Board of Anesthesiology.
Dr. Hacobian joined Interventional Spine Medicine in 1995. From 1996-2008, she was also on the staff of Massachusetts General Hospital Pain Center and was a senior pain consultant at the Lahey Hospital & Medical Center in Burlington, Massachusetts, until 2000. Dr. Hacobian has been involved in numerous research projects throughout her career and had papers on cell biology, anesthesia, and pain management published in peer-reviewed journals. Dr. Hacobian has given both national and international lectures on pain management, and in September 2007, she was awarded the Fellow of Interventional Pain Physician certificate by the World Institute of Pain in Budapest, Hungary.
Manuel G. Sanchez, MD, is a board-certified anesthesiologist and pain management physician at Pain Specialty Group in Newmarket and Newington, New Hampshire. He has been a pillar in providing comprehensive pain care in New Hampshire for over 30 years and is highly respected and sought out for his services.
Dr. Sanchez utilizes a wide range of approaches and techniques to provide pain relief, including interventional procedures, medication management, innovative therapies, and holistic approaches.
Dr. Sanchez emigrated to the Americas from Spain as a child and earned his Doctor of Medicine at the National Autonomous University of Mexico in Mexico City, graduating summa cum laude at the top of his class. He went on to complete his residency in anesthesiology at the University of Toronto Hospitals in Canada, rising to the ranks of Chief Resident, where he remained to complete his subspecialty fellowship training in cardiac anesthesiology and then joined the medical school faculty.
After serving as a faculty lecturer at the University of Toronto School of Medicine and as aneducational leader in pain management, Dr. Sanchez relocated to the New Hampshire Seacoast in 1989, and he has been providing innovative andcomprehensive interventional pain management ever since.
Devoted to his career, Dr. Sanchez is board certified by the Royal College of Physicians and Surgeons of Canada in Anesthesiology, the American Board of Anesthesiology, and the American Board of Pain Medicine. He’s also a member of many professional organizations, including the Ontario Medical Association, New England Pain Association, New Hampshire Medical Society, and Rockingham County Medical Association. Dr. Sanchez has also published in multiple academic journals, nationally and internationally.
To ensure his patients get the most advanced innovative care, Dr. Sanchez regularly participates in seminars and conferences in interventional pain management and regenerative therapy to integrate the latest technologies and advances in pain management for optimal patient care.
